Thank you for your helpful advice.To avoid getting banned, you need to:
1. Log in to the Facebook account from which you run ads from one IP only
2. Try not to get your ads rejected. Yes it is difficult in the current realities, but for example you can create an advertising account on which you will test whether this ad passes moderation and on the main run ads after making sure that the ads are not blocked.
3. the same with domains, first run ads on your domain with a white image to see if Facebook blocks your domain or not. Most of my projects are gray and some of them are cannabis related and I can tell you that Facebook just doesn't block ads on domains from cannabis themes and beyond. Most of the blocking is due to advertising images.
4. Try to use only reputable cards, or use a virtual card service.
FB blocking always happens, so even if you follow these tips you can still be blocked, so don't get upset and just run ads on another ad account in case of blocking.
